Arlington '06: NWEAA Ready To Get The Word Out

Listen to ANN On The Air At Arlington 2006!

The friendliest fly-in in the world is getting ready to spread the good word.

In addition to some excellent announcing done by a dedicated group of flyers who are in love with aviation and willing to share it with anyone within earshot, the Arlington gang is using the local airwaves to keep folks up to date on the NW EAA Fly-In -- as well as the latest news from Aero-News itself.

During the Arlington EAA Fly-in, a micro power radio station will be broadcasting to the campground with regularly updated information and entertainment for campers and show attendees that can be picked up with any standard radio tuned to 91.5 FM.

"Arlington Radio" will feature daily up to date aviation news and information provided by Aero News-Network, in addition to local news, traffic, and weather, the air show audio feed, updated schedules, and feature programming.

The station will staff a full-time meteorologist offering updated forecasts for attendees and campers. In the evenings the station will broadcast lighter aviation related material provided by a number of first rate podcasters.
